The Power of MG42 Rounds in Games
The MG42 is renowned for its high rate of fire, which can reach up to 1,200 rounds per minute in real life. In games, this translates to a weapon that can lay down a hail of bullets in seconds, making it perfect for suppressing enemy movements or clearing out rooms. However, its power comes with a trade-off: the MG42 is often heavy, has significant recoil, and can burn through ammo quickly. Mastering the MG42 rounds requires a balance of aggression and precision.
Tactical Use of MG42 Rounds

Suppressive Fire: One of the most effective ways to use the MG42 is to pin down enemies, preventing them from advancing or returning fire. In games like Battlefield, laying down suppressive fire with the MG42 can be a game-changer, especially in large-scale battles. Use the MG42 to create a “wall of lead” that forces enemies to take cover, giving your team time to flank or regroup.

Close-Quarters Combat: While the MG42 excels at medium to long-range engagements, it can also be deadly in close-quarters situations. In Call of Duty, for example, the MG42’s high fire rate makes it ideal for clearing out buildings or rooms quickly. However, be cautious of its recoil, as it can make the weapon harder to control in tight spaces.

Ammo Management: The MG42’s high fire rate means it can burn through ammo rapidly. In games like Warzone, where resource management is crucial, make sure to reload frequently and carry extra ammo to avoid being caught in a firefight with an empty magazine.

Case Study: MG42 in Call of Duty: WWII
In Call of Duty: WWII, the MG42 is a fan favorite for its raw power and historical significance. Players often use it in multiplayer modes like “War” and “Domination” to control key points on the map. For example, during the “War” mode on the “Operation Neptune” map, the MG42 can be used to devastating effect to repel enemy advances on the beaches. By setting up behind a sandbag or a destroyed vehicle, players can unleash a torrent of MG42 rounds to cut down incoming enemies.
